Abstract

Coronary artery fistulas are rare abnormalities with an estimated frequency of 0.002% in
the general population. The majority of these fistulas arise from the right coronary artery.
The left coronary artery is rarely involved. This study presents a 5-year old girl with a left
coronary artery fistula to right atrium who underwent a successful surgical operation
